Rabbit Anti-RNF98/FITC Conjugated antibody
background:
TRIM36 (tripartite motif-containing 36), also known as RNF98 (RING finger protein 98), HAPRIN (haploid germ cell-specific RBCC protein) or RBCC728, is a 728 amino acid protein that belongs to the TRIM/RBCC (Ring finger, B box, coiled-coil) family. Predominantly expressed in prostate, testis and brain with weak expression in heart, kidney and lung, TRIM36 contains two B box-type zinc fingers, a SPRY domain, a coiled-coil domain, a fibronectin type-III domain and a RING-type zinc finger; a motif that has zinc-chelating activity and is involved in mediating protein-protein and protein-DNA interactions. Localizing to the cytoplasm and the acrosomal region of germ cells and mature sperm, TRIM36 is believed to play a role in the acrosome reaction and fertilization. In addition, TRIM36 is overexpressed in prostate cancer, suggesting a possible role for TRIM36 in prostate tumorigenesis.
Function:
E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ase which mediates ubiquitination and subsequent proteasomal degradation of target proteins. Involved in chromosome segregation and cell cycle regulation. May play a role in the acrosome reaction and fertilization (By similarity).
Subunit:
Interacts with CENPH (By similarity).
Subcellular Location:
Cytoplasm (By similarity). Cytoplasmic vesicle, secretory vesicle, acrosome (By similarity). Cytoplasm, cytoskeleton (By similarity). Note=Found in the acrosomal region of elongated spermatids and mature sperm (By similarity).
Tissue Specificity:
Highly expressed in testis, prostate and brain. Weakly expressed in kidney, lung and heart.
Similarity:
Belongs to the TRIM/RBCC family.
Contains 2 B box-type zinc fingers.
Contains 1 B30.2/SPRY domain.
Contains 1 COS domain.
Contains 1 fibronectin type-III domain.
Contains 1 RING-type zinc finger.
